Abstract
Additional information is presented to that previously published by Diesing et al. in this journal considering metal/insulator/metal tunnel junctions in contact with aqueous solution. Hot electron injection into aqueous electrolyte solutions from metal/insulator/metal/electrolyte and metal/insulator/electrolyte tunnel junctions is considered and the thermodynamic basis of probable electrochemical generation of hydrated electrons is discussed.
